Walmart Targets Unhappy Bank Customers With New Prepaid Card--Should Big Banks Be Nervous?
Forbes ^ | 08 Oct 2012 | Halah Touryalai

Posted on 10/09/2012 8:54:11 PM PDT by TArcher

Walmart wants to be your new banker.

Walmart launched Bluebird, an alternative to debit and checking account. Should banks be nervous?

Today Walmart announced an alternative to traditional debit and checking accounts in partnership with American Express. The Bluebird accounts target consumers who are fed up with increasing fees from traditional bank accounts.

The Bluebird accounts will have no minimum balance requirement and no monthly maintenance, annual or activation fee. Customers can access their money for free using one of 22,000 American Express MoneyPass ATMs, but will be hit with a $2 fee if they are not enrolled in direct deposit...

“The Durbin Amendment to the Dodd-Frank Act sets prices on interchange fees. Wal-Mart avoids these price controls because its new product is not called a debit or cash card. It is being handled by American Express as if it were a Traveler’s Check. Presumably, by using this technique, Wall-Mart avoids Durbin and it can receive whatever “commission” American Express chooses to pay on these cards.”
